2025-02-21 23:40:24

强化学习算法的核心思想及其应用场景

一、强化学习的核心思想

强化学习(Reinforcement Learning, RL)是一种机器学习范式,其核心思想是通过智能体与环境的交互来优化决策策略。与监督学习和无监督学习不同,强化学习不需要大量标注数据,而是通过试错机制让智能体在环境中不断探索,以最大化累计奖励。

1. 基本概念

  • 智能体(Agent):能够感知环境并采取行动的主体。
  • 环境(Environment):智能体所处的外部世界,可以是真实物理世界或虚拟模拟环境。
  • 奖励机制(Reward Mechanism):环境中对智能体行为的反馈,通常以数值形式表示。

2. 核心原理

强化学习的核心在于通过试错来优化策略。智能体会根据当前状态选择一个动作,并获得相应的奖励。随着时间推移,智能体会逐渐学会如何采取最优行动以最大化累计奖励。这一过程类似于人类通过经验不断改进决策的过程。

二、强化学习的应用场景

1. 机器人控制

在机器人领域,强化学习被广泛应用于路径规划和运动控制。例如,在工业自动化中,机器人可以通过强化学习优化其抓取策略,提高生产效率和准确性。此外,强化学习还可以帮助机器人在复杂环境中实现自主导航,避开障碍物并完成任务。

2. 游戏AI

游戏领域是强化学习的重要应用之一。通过强化学习,AI能够快速掌握复杂的游戏规则,并在与人类玩家对战中不断提升水平。例如,在《星际争霸II》等策略游戏中,强化学习算法已经展现了超越人类选手的能力。

3. 资源优化配置

在资源管理领域,强化学习可以用于优化资源配置问题。例如,在电力系统中,强化学习可以帮助智能体做出最优的发电调度决策;在金融投资中,强化学习可用于制定最佳的投资组合策略,以实现收益最大化和风险最小化。

4. 自动驾驶

自动驾驶汽车需要实时处理大量传感器数据并做出快速决策。通过强化学习,自动驾驶系统可以学会如何在复杂交通环境中进行路径规划、避障和速度控制,从而提高行车安全性和效率。

三、强化学习的未来发展趋势与挑战

尽管强化学习已经在多个领域取得了显著成果,但其发展仍面临诸多挑战。例如,强化学习算法通常需要大量的计算资源和时间来训练模型;此外,如何设计有效的奖励函数也是一个关键问题。未来的强化学习研究将更加注重提高算法的样本效率,并探索人机协作的新模式。

随着技术的不断进步,强化学习将在更多领域得到广泛应用,为人类社会的发展带来更大的价值。

本文链接:https://www.7gw.net/3_5962.html
转载请注明文章出处

AI
上一篇
下一篇